## Handover — Dependency pinning on Casterline

Before I roll off, here's the state of the pinning policy. Every service in the Casterline monorepo pins exact versions; ranges are rejected by the pre-merge hook. Security bumps are automated through the Wrenbot updater, which opens one PR per advisory and requires a green canary run before merge. Manual upgrades need a written rationale in the PR description. The enforcement daemon's current configuration, which you should not change without team sign-off, is reproduced below.

config for tagaf-bawif:
[norok]
host = norok.ordinworks.local
user = norok_svc
database = norok_prod

**Ticket #4182 — Diffscope failing to connect**

Hey on-call — the Diffscope large-file viewer keeps timing out when loading diffs over 50MB. Looks like the chunk store connection pool is exhausted; retries just pile up. Small files render fine, so it's probably pool sizing, not the network. Can you bump the pool and bounce the workers? The store it's hitting uses the connection string below.

database URL for bahop-yagep: mssql://sildor_svc:35ha7jz@db-fb6d.nelvrodyn.example:5432/casath

Subject: Handover — fare-test experiment

Taking over from Dario tonight. Status for support: the Skylark ticket-pricing experiment is live for 10% of checkout traffic. Variant B shows prices before fees; some users report mismatched totals at confirmation. Known bug, fix deploying tomorrow. Advise affected customers the charged amount is correct and the display total is wrong. Do not refund on display mismatch alone. Escalate anything involving an actual overcharge. Flag such cases to the experiments team at the address below.

escalation mailbox, kafop-tageg: eliath@paliqlabs.internal

TICKET #4471 — Crashlog vault locked again

Hey future folks: the Pebblecrest crash-report pipeline stalls whenever the symbolication vault auto-locks after a node restart. Reports from the Quillbird mobile app pile up in the intake queue until someone unlocks it. Don't wait for on-call — just unlock it yourself. The vault accepts the recovery passphrase noted directly below this line.

unlock words, fawig-bagef: olidor-holir-istox-holath-tamys-quenion-giliel